The St John Paul II Multi Academy is a highly successful Catholic Multi Academy encompassing nine Primary Schools and two Secondary Schools.
Our schools are located in the northern area of Birmingham.
The ethos of St John Paul II Multi Academy is Catholic and was founded by the Catholic Church to provide education for children of Catholic families.
As a Catholic Multi Academy, we aim to provide a Catholic education for all our pupils.
It is essential that the Catholic character of the school’s education be fully supported by all staff within the multi academy.
We therefore hope that all staff will give their full, unreserved and positive support for the aims and ethos of the St John Paul II Multi Academy.
The Governors of Bishop Walsh Catholic School are seeking to appoint a passionate, driven, and forward‑thinking Teacher of PE.
We are looking for a practitioner with strong subject knowledge, enthusiasm, and a genuine commitment to securing excellent progress for all students.
